Abstract
A self-retaining roof bolt comprising an elongated U-shaped member having a pair of spaced legs which support a flat plate fitted over the U-shaped member and are held under transverse tension at ambient temperature by a grouting which becomes malleable at elevated temperatures. The roof bolt is installed in a roof hole by momentarily heating the leg sections, which causes the grouting to soften, releasing the tension on the legs and allowing them to separate and wedge against the roof hole walls. Thus, the bolt retains itself in the roof hole while the grouting cools. Upon cooling, the grouting re-solidifies, firmly securing the bolt.
